Panopea (Panopea) regularis
Taxonomy
Lutraria regularis was named by Ortmann (1900). It is not a trace fossil. Its type locality is Cape Melville Fm -Chaminé section, King George Island, which is in a Miocene offshore mudstone in the Cape Melville Formation of Antarctica.
It was recombined as Panopea regularis by Gazdzicki and Pugaczewska (1984); it was recombined as Panopea (Panopea) regularis by Anelli et al. (2006).
